Metapopulation dynamics and habitat preferences of the marsh fritillary butterfly (Euphydryas aurinia) in calcareous grassland

Hello! My name is Isabel and I am a student in the Master’s programme Ecology and the Environment (now called Ecology and Sustainable Development). For my thesis, I studied the metapopulation of a beautiful butterfly called marsh fritillary (Euphydryas aurinia) on the Swedish island of Gotland, in the Baltic Sea. The study can provide information for better area management to protect the species. I hope you find my page interesting and let me know if you have any questions! 🙂
